Job description
Overview

Role: Property Administrator (Charity Organisation)

Location: LS7

Hours: 4 or 5 days, 30 hours (10am-2pm core hours)

Start Date: ASAP

Salary: £25-27K (Full Time Equivalent)

Office Angels are proud to be partnering with one of our fantastic Charity partners to recruit a part-time Property Administrator. This is an excellent opportunity to utilise your skills within a business that really does make a difference.

You will be reporting directly to the Property Coordinator and assisting in ensuring that the organisation's residential properties don't stay vacant for too long. You will be building great relationships with referral partners, attending assessment interviews and assisting in the allocation decisions. Not only will you be an organised administrator, but you will also be compassionate with an empathetic approach to the work you do.

Experience of working within housing/property would be ideal but strong administrators will also be suitable if you're willing to learn more about this industry.

Responsibilities
  • Ensure efficient movement through the tenant pipeline including reviewing applications, attending interviews and assisting in the allocation decisions.
  • Monitoring shared inboxes and writing communications about available properties and posting on their website and social media.
  • Building relationships with referral partners to ensure they're aware of this organisation's purpose and of how potential tenants can apply.
  • Gather all references for potential tenants, ensuring suitability along with all other administration duties to finalise their application.
  • Arrange and attend property viewings with potential tenants.
  • Ensure system is always updated with information for the tenants and the properties.
  • Other administration duties to assist with the wider team.
Qualifications & Requirements
  • Previous experience in an organised coordination or administration role
  • Confidence in using MS Office and Social Media
  • Ability to prioritise your own workload
Other Information

To note before applying:

  • An advanced DBS is carried out on all successful applicants.
  • You will need to have a full UK driving licence and access to a vehicle insured for business use (or be willing to add this to your policy if successful) along with using the company pool car
  • There are times of lone working with potential tenants when showing them the properties.
